Understanding Color Gamut

The color gamut refers to the range of colors that a device can display or reproduce. Common gamuts include sRGB, Adobe RGB, and DCI-P3. Each has a different coverage of the visible color spectrum, impacting how vibrant and true-to-life colors appear in your images and videos.

For example, Adobe RGB offers a wider color range than sRGB, making it preferable for professional photo editing where color accuracy and richness are essential. Conversely, sRGB is standard for web content, ensuring consistency across most screens.

Understanding Color Precision

Color precision, often measured in bits per channel, determines the granularity of color variations within a given gamut. Higher precision means more subtle gradations, reducing banding and posterization in images and videos.

Most professional editing monitors support 10-bit or higher color depth, allowing for over a billion color shades. This level of precision is vital for detailed color grading and ensuring smooth transitions in gradients and shadows.

Which Is More Important for Editing?

Both color gamut and precision are important, but their significance depends on the specific editing task. For high-end photography and cinematic video production, a wide color gamut combined with high color precision provides the best results.

In contrast, for casual editing or web content creation, a standard sRGB gamut with sufficient color precision (8-bit) may be adequate. The key is matching your display capabilities with your workflow requirements.

Practical Recommendations

  • For professional work: Use a monitor with Adobe RGB or DCI-P3 gamut and 10-bit color depth.
  • For casual or web editing: sRGB gamut with 8-bit color depth is usually sufficient.
  • Calibration: Regularly calibrate your monitor to ensure accurate color reproduction.
  • Workflow: Use color-managed software to maintain consistency across devices.
